THE JOKER / STEVE MILLER, (CAPITOL, 1973)“The Pompatus of Love,” a nonsense phrase that Steve Miller cribbed from “The Letter,” a doo-wop song by the Medallions from 1958, entered the popular culture lexicon in 1973, when this Apostle of guitar consistency applied it to spread his Joker gospel, and ascended to Rock n Roll Godhead. It's been used for the title of a movie starring Jon Cryer, and is included in the writings of Dave Barry, Steven King, and Michael Ondaatje - even though its meaning remains obscure.We all sang along knowingly with: “I'm a Joker, I'm a smoker, I'm a midnight toker…”, and when the leering slide goes “Woop Woo,” we all played air guitar right along. It's a rudimentary 1-4-5 chord sequence like thousands of other songs, and it's filled with references from other tunes, such as Ahmet Ertegun's Lovey Dovey, and Miller's own Space Cowboy and Gangster of Love, but no matter - The Joker is original gold and unforgettable. The guy is ornery, and has a right to be. I think Miller, a blues man since his teens, is underrated because of all the pop records he sold. I saw him twice - 50 years apart - and he's still as rock solid on his axe and voice as he was back then - a master at his craft. And, although he was inducted into the Rock n Roll hall, they only gave him one ticket to attend, and he rightfully blasted the institution to the press. Respect must be paid to The Joker.

Six Flags Great America is getting a brand-new family area called Camp Timber Trail, anchored by a Vekoma family suspended coaster that's essentially a clone of Phoenix at Deno's Wonderwheel Park. The area has nine attractions total, mixing new builds with clever re-themes of park classics. Mike and EB break down why these smaller, heavily-themed family coasters might matter more for a park's long-term health than another record-breaking mega-coaster. Then it's time for Quick Hits: Cedar Point's season-long Fast Lane add-on is going for a jaw-dropping $1,999 after the park closed last year's loophole of buying a cheaper Fast Lane at a different Six Flags park. Mike and EB do the actual math on how many visits it takes before that price tag makes any sense at all. Kings Dominion is running its classic dark ride Flight of Fear with the lights on every night in August, giving longtime fans a reason to ride a coaster they've been on a hundred times before. And in the biggest tease of the week, newly surfaced test footage...along with a mysterious social media post.... all but confirms that RMC's long-rumored Wild Moose coaster — a compact, maneuver-packed ride built entirely around those beloved pre-lift RMC moments — is headed to Kentucky Kingdom. Mike also circles back to Busch Gardens Williamsburg's still-mysterious Corkscrew Hill rebuild, wondering out loud what it could mean for the park's aging motion simulator theater.
